Transaction 5e11834efbbcec74c04c1f79e6784151f754ab0313d809eb9fdec3fb3f9e314f

1 Input
2 Outputs
  • 5e11834efbbcec74c04c1f79e6784151f754ab0313d809eb9fdec3fb3f9e314f:0
  • value  1204700
    address  36PkzvdYEkWAxqC7BdsJBh3xh8Rbj7NFrY
  • 5e11834efbbcec74c04c1f79e6784151f754ab0313d809eb9fdec3fb3f9e314f:1
  • value  21424693
    address  3NhdxHe3UUnymaHyw7m4o8e9ezjtRwUCzH